Output 88554029764d5d8f5887d5671942593db95c62b3a6951c7068ba11581b3b6968:1

value
650901691
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 17d12da054a466a2635000f64814051c3f97b567 OP_EQUALVERIFY OP_CHECKSIG
address
13Aw8NUDDaenk79bqPFedCLnjwikLaXEau
transaction
88554029764d5d8f5887d5671942593db95c62b3a6951c7068ba11581b3b6968
spent
true